			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>Find out about John Killingbeck MRCVS<img class="alignright size-full wp-image-111" title="John Killinbeck" src="http://www.bwequinevets.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2010/08/Vet2.jpg" alt="" width="200" height="200" /></strong></p>
<p>John has more than 30 years experience of equine practice. He holds the RCVS certificate in Equine Practice and has a particular interest in competition horses, with a special emphasis on orthopaedics and lameness. He has travelled extensively around the world with a number of National Event Teams to three Olympic Games and several European and World Championships, and was the Official Veterinary Surgeon to the British Three Day Event team from 1992-97. John now acts as an FEI Veterinary Delegate at several international competitions each year. His knowledge and experience of lameness diagnosis, and in particular foot problems, is widely recognised. John is an examiner for the Worshipful Company of Farriers and has also acted as an examiner for the RCVS. He also lectures on a regular basis at the Royal Agricultural College in Cirencester and makes regular contributions to various equestrian publications.</p>

		<description><![CDATA[<p>We are excited to be building a state-of-the-art equine hospital in South Gloucestershire.  The merger in 2008 of Bushy Equine Vets and Willesley Equine Clinic has been a great success and the 9 Directors and 60 strong team are looking forward to the opening of the new site. Due for completion next year, the centre will be next to Bushy Equine Vets' present site at Breadstone. We will still operate from all four of the present sites: Willesley's current site in Gloucestershire and Bushy's centres in Failand, North Somerset, and Cardiff.</p>
<br/>
<p>Director Richard Hepburn comments, the Hospital will be "one of Europe's most advanced diagnostic and surgical centres" adding "We believe that, with ongoing advances in equine veterinary science, there is a continual need to provide even better facilities and equipment”</p>
<br/>
<p><blockquote>"By merging we are able to afford to build the most complete equine hospital in the South West, with MRI, CT, scintigraphy, orthopaedic and colic theatres, adult and neonatal intensive care suites, full on-site laboratory and separate isolation facilities. The hospital will also have first-class intensive care facilities."</blockquote></p>
<br/>
<p> Breadstone was picked for the building project because it is located close to the M4 and M5 intersection, making it easily accessible from all directions.  As a group we are also continuing to invest in the latest portable equipment, including video endoscopes, digital radiography and ultrasound scanners, so that when appropriate we can undertake more specialist work at client's yards.
</p>
<br/>
<p>
Our aim is to provide horse owners with easy access to a wider range of clinical services. They will also benefit from the increased buying power of the enlarged group.
However by maintaining clinics at our current sites we will continue to offer that “local” practice service that so many of our clients have enjoyed over the years.The team will continue to provide excellent first opinion services from its established team of over 20 vets, along with increased combined surgical, medical and stud expertise.
